Output 366cc6694de57d139bae976a74c3aef2dacb2e3a53ad8be6cabab133fb2357ae:0

value
24067860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86fd3a5630d5be219d4c6ae3f808788359f0a12d OP_EQUAL
address
3Dzmpq7oMYgY2S9DrqFf9EbHPeWWtxH8Do
transaction
366cc6694de57d139bae976a74c3aef2dacb2e3a53ad8be6cabab133fb2357ae
confirmations
318254
spent
true